Origins of the Bruner Surname
The Bruner surname has its origins in Germany, deriving from the Middle High German word "brun" meaning "brown." This likely referred to someone with brown hair or a brown complexion. Over time, the name spread throughout Europe and beyond, carried by individuals who bore the moniker proud.

United States
With a reported incidence of 21,024 individuals bearing the Bruner surname in the United States, this name has also taken root in American soil. Many immigrants from Germany and other European countries brought the Bruner name with them to the United States, where it has become a well-established surname among American families.
